Find businesses in Leaside Smartcentre.

Business listings in Leaside Smartcentre

Yellow Pages provides full business information listings for in and about the Leaside Smartcentre, Ontario area. With the most comprehensive business database online in Canada, YellowPages.ca will get you there quicker. If you live near Leaside Smartcentre, discover the best user-rated businesses by your home, with Yellow Pages Canada.

Close menu